How to fill out meeting in public of

How to fill out meeting in public of:
01
Start by selecting a suitable location for the meeting. Public places such as parks, community centers, or cafes can be ideal for this purpose.
02
Determine the purpose and agenda of the meeting. Clearly define what you aim to achieve during the gathering and create an agenda that outlines the topics to be discussed.
03
Invite the relevant participants to the meeting. Consider individuals who have a stake in the subject matter or those whose input and presence are essential for making decisions.
04
Prepare all necessary materials for the meeting, such as handouts, presentations, or visual aids. Make sure these materials are easily accessible to all participants.
05
Prior to the meeting, communicate the date, time, and location to the attendees. Provide any additional information or requirements they need to be aware of.
06
Arrive early at the meeting venue to set up the space and ensure all technical equipment is functioning properly if needed.
07
Begin the meeting by introducing yourself and acknowledging the participants. Give a brief overview of the purpose and agenda of the meeting to ensure everyone is on the same page.
08
Follow the agenda and facilitate discussion on each topic. Encourage participation from all attendees and allow for different perspectives to be expressed.
09
Take clear and concise minutes or notes during the meeting to record decisions, actions, and any other relevant information.
10
Conclude the meeting by summarizing the key points discussed, outlining the next steps, and addressing any questions or concerns raised by the participants.
